    This 3 DAYS SAHARA TOUR FROM MARRAKECH TO FES takes you from the vibrant energy of Marrakech to the imperial city of Fez, traversing the very heart of Morocco’s most spectacular landscapes. Your journey begins with a dramatic crossing of the High Atlas Mountains, visiting the famous Ait Ben Haddou kasbah and the film studios of Ouarzazate.

    The highlight is a magical night in a Sahara Desert camp at Merzouga, reached by a sunset camel trek across the iconic Erg Chebbi dunes. The final leg winds through the dramatic Ziz Valley and the cedar forests of the Middle Atlas, home to Barbary apes, before arriving in historic Fez. This tour is a perfect blend of natural wonder, cultural heritage, and unforgettable desert romance.

    Itinerary

    3 DAYS DESERT TOUR FROM MARRAKECH TO FES

    Day 1: Marrakech- High Atlas Mountains– Ait Ben Haddou Kasbah – Ouarzazate – Ait Youl:

    After having your breakfast we pick you up from your Hotel, Riad… depends on your accommodation and we start our Sahara Desert tour. Driving towards High Atlas Mountains and crossing “Tizi N Ticha” Mountain pass 2260m. Subsequently, we continue our way to Ait Ben Haddou Kasbah, a UNESCO world heritage site. And then visiting the old village where a lot of movies were filmed, such as Game of thrones, Gladiator, the Bible, Lawrence of Arabia and more. After that we continue towards Ouarzazate (Hollywood of Africa) where we are going to see cinema studios. Then we continue our trip towards Ait Youl through the huge Skoura valley and Rose Valley. Arriving to our destination and overnight in our Hotel/Riad.


    Day 2: Ait Youl – Boumalne – Todra Valley/Gorges – Erfoud – Merzouga Sahara Desert:

    After your fabulous breakfast, we get ready to leave Ait Youl to our next destination Sahara Desert. On Ait Youl Dades-Merzouga we will pass through Berber villages scattering alongside the road. We will see Todra Valley before we arrive to Todra Gorges where we will have a short walk through its rocks and cliffs which are known to be a good destination for rock climbing. Later on we continue our drive to Merzouga passing via Erfoud “capital of fossils and dates”. Up to our arrival to the Sahara Desert you get prepared to start your camel ride crossing the Erg Chebbi dunes to arrive to your desert camp deep in Sahara Desert of Merzouga. Overnight in a desert camp.


    Day 3: Merzouga Sahara Desert – Erfoud – Ziz Valley – Midelt –Ifrane – Fez:

    We pick you up after having your breakfast as usual, and drive to Fez. Our journey will take us through numerous villages such as Erfoud, Aoufous…, to arrive to Ziz Valley. More lately, we start heading via High-Atlas Mountains, crossing “Tizi N Telghemt” Camel pass (1907m) to get to Midelt, and then crossing the Middle Atlas Mountains; where we meet some Barbary Apes. Afterwards, we continue our way to Fez through Ifrane which is considered as Switzerland of Morocco. Drop off in Fes, end of your desert trip.

    Is this a private tour?

    Yes, this is a private tour. You will have a dedicated vehicle and driver/guide for your group, offering a personalized pace and experience. Please note it is not a large group coach tour.

    Where do we sleep on the first and second nights?

    On the first night, you will stay in a comfortable hotel or traditional riad in or near the Ait Youl area. On the second night, you will experience a unique stay in a well-equipped desert camp at Merzouga, with private tents and basic shared bathroom facilities.

    How long is the camel ride, and what happens with our luggage?

    The camel ride to the desert camp typically lasts about 1 to 1.5 hours during sunset. Your main luggage will remain safely locked in the vehicle, which will meet you at the camp the next morning. You only need to take a small overnight bag with essentials for the desert camp.

    Why does the tour end in a different city (Fes) from where it started (Marrakech)?

    This is a one-way tour designed to maximize sightseeing and minimize backtracking. It allows you to experience a much wider variety of landscapes, from the Sahara to the Middle Atlas, without returning on the same route. Please ensure your travel plans account for starting in Marrakech and ending in Fez.
